摘要:
A system has been constructed to study very small asymmetries in the directional distribution of &ggr; radiation from polarized nuclei. The system combines the ultralow temperatures of a3He&sngbnd;4He dilution refrigerator (down to 14 mK) and the large hyperfine field of a ferromagnetic host lattice. The hyperfine field direction is smoothly and continuously rotated by means of an external field to compare the &ggr;‐ray intensity in different directions. Many experimental tests have been performed, and upper limits are placed on various sources of spurious asymmetry.
